DeLuca, Nicholas M. – Executive Educator, 1982
Instead of shielding the public from the effects of budget cuts by making small across-the-board cuts on many programs, school administrators should slash whole programs. This will maintain the system's overall educational effectiveness while making clear the consequences of the public's political actions. (Author/RW)

Melchiori, Gerlinda S. – Research in Higher Education, 1982
Several hierarchical and sequential reduction options are discussed. The institutional shrinkage process implemented at the University of Michigan is described, including across-the-board cuts, reduction of nonacademic programs, long-range faculty reduction procedures, and program discontinuance. Becher, Roy Antony – International Journal of Institutional Management in Higher Education, 1982
Issues faced by institutions in many countries in a time of declining funding and increasing demands on higher education are discussed, including national and local academic planning approaches, institutional responsiveness to societal and industry demands, and problems inherent in program discontinuance.
